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A closing valve unit for a centrifugal cleaner arrangement including first and second connecting members configured to connect a cyclone to a centrifugal cleaner group, and a movable valve sandwiched between the first and second connecting members, the moveable valve including apertures commensurate with openings to feed and reject conduits of the cyclone and to openings to feed and reject conduits of the cyclone cleaner group, wherein the movable valve has a first position in which the apertures are aligned with the cyclone and cleaner group feed conduits and with the cyclone accept and cleaner group accept conduits, and a control element connected to the moveable valve and configured to move the moveable valve between the first position and the second positions.

The invention claimed is: 1. A valve assembly for a centrifugal cleaner arrangement comprising: a first connecting member configured to connect to a cyclone feed conduit and a cyclone accept conduit of a cyclone; a second connecting member configured to connect to a cleaner group feed conduit of a centrifugal cleaner group and an accept conduit of the centrifugal cleaner group; a movable valve including first and second apertures and the movable valve is sandwiched between the first and second connecting members, wherein the movable valve has a first position in which the first aperture is aligned with an opening to the cyclone feed conduit and to an opening to the cleaner group feed conduit and the first aperture provides a passage for fluid flow between the cyclone feed conduit and the cleaner group feed conduit, and the second aperture is aligned with an opening to the cyclone accept conduit and to an opening to the cleaner group accept conduit and the second aperture provides a passage for flow between the cyclone accept conduit and the cleaner group accept conduit, wherein in the first position the opening to the cyclone feed conduit is coaxial with an axis of the cyclone feed conduit and the opening to the cyclone accept conduit is coaxial with an axis of the cyclone accept conduit; the movable valve has a second position in which a solid portion of the movable valve entirely blocks the opening to the cyclone feed conduit and entirely blocks the opening to the cyclone accept conduit, and a control element connected to the moveable valve and configured to move the moveable valve between the first position and the second position. 2. The valve assembly of claim 1 wherein the axis of the cyclone feed conduit is coaxial with an axis of the first aperture and is coaxial with an axis of the cleaner group feed conduit while the movable valve is in the first position. 3. The valve assembly of claim 1 wherein the first connecting member includes a first bracket and the second connecting member includes a second bracket complementary to the first bracket, wherein the movable valve slides within and between the first and second brackets. 4. The valve assembly of claim 3 wherein the moveable valve is a circular plate and rotates between the first and second positions. 5. The valve assembly of claim 3 wherein the movable valve is a rectangular plate and slides between the first and second positions. 6. The valve assembly of claim 1 wherein the first aperture is congruent with the opening to the cyclone feed conduit and the opening to the cleaner group feed conduit, and the second aperture is congruent with the opening to the cyclone accept conduit and the opening to the cleaner group accept conduit. 7. The valve assembly of claim 1 wherein the axis of the cyclone feed conduit is parallel to the axis of the cyclone reject conduit. 8. A centrifugal cleaner arrangement comprising: a cyclone including a cyclone feed conduit and a cyclone accept conduit; a centrifugal cleaner group including a cleaner group feed conduit and a cleaner group accept conduit; a closing valve unit connecting the cyclone feed and accept conduits to the cleaner group feed and accept conduits, the closing valve unit including a first connecting member, a second connecting member and a movable valve sandwiched between the first and second connecting members; the second connecting member is configured to connect to a cleaner group feed conduit of a centrifugal cleaner group and an accept conduit of the centrifugal cleaner group; the moveable valve including a first aperture commensurate with an opening to the cyclone feed conduit and an opening to the cleaner group feed conduit, and a second aperture commensurate with an opening to the cyclone accept conduit and an opening to the cleaner group accept conduit, wherein the movable valve has a first position in which the first aperture is aligned with the cyclone feed conduit and the cleaner group feed conduit and the first aperture provides a passage for fluid communication between the cyclone feed conduit and the cleaner group feed conduit, and the second aperture is aligned with the cyclone accept conduit and the cleaner group accept conduit and the second aperture provides a passage for fluid communication between the cyclone accept conduit and the cleaner group accept conduit, wherein in the first position the opening to the cyclone feed conduit is coaxial with an axis of the cyclone feed conduit and the opening to the cyclone accept conduit is coaxial with an axis of the cyclone accept conduit; the movable valve has a second position in which a solid portion of the movable valve entirely blocks the opening to the cyclone feed conduit and entirely blocks the opening to the cyclone accept conduit, and a control element connected to the moveable valve and configured to move the moveable valve between the first position and the second position. 9. The centrifugal cleaner arrangement of claim 8 wherein the axis of the cyclone feed conduit is coaxial with an axis of the first aperture and is coaxial with an axis of the cleaner group feed conduit while the movable valve is in the first position. 10. The centrifugal cleaner arrangement of claim 8 wherein the first connecting member includes a first bracket and the second connecting member includes a second bracket complementary to the first bracket, wherein the movable valve slides within and between the first and second brackets. 11. The centrifugal cleaner arrangement of claim 8 wherein the moveable valve is a circular plate and rotates between the first and second positions. 12. The centrifugal cleaner arrangement of claim 8 wherein the movable valve is a rectangular plate and slides between the first and second positions. 13. The centrifugal cleaner arrangement of claim 8 wherein the first aperture is congruent with the opening to the cyclone feed conduit and the opening to the cleaner group feed conduit, and the second aperture is congruent with the opening to the cyclone accept conduit and the opening to the cleaner group accept conduit.
